Just a word of warning..

Last time Jenna and I parked up at the end of a runway (actually Gatwick on the west side of the airport as we were waiting for her mother to fly back from Jersey) we got the now common full stop and search by armed police under the terrorism act. So best to avoid the road directly adjacent to the perimiter fence.

Ta if you want to get up close to 747s, 777s, A330s etc then there's no better place than the AVP at Manchester. There are a few other unofficial spots around the airfield you can get even better photos from at which the presence of spotters/togs are generally tolerated.

http://www.spotterswiki.com/index.ph...%28MAN/EGCC%29

People from all around the country visit, in fact I've spoken to a few foreign pilots and crew who regularly take time out to pay a visit and take some pics.

One of these days I'll get the SIA A380 when a) it's landing east-west and b) I have a card in the camera. So far I've had one or other but not both. They recently started an evening flight several days a week which goes over here about quarter to seven - the original A380 flight is 5 something in the morning, which I wasn't getting up for.

Tonight they're landing west-east, unfortunately, which at least means I'm not deafened every 90 seconds. Just the occasional distant roar of one taking off and a glint in the distance...
